    Funny, I've been thinking for a while it's similar to Commodore (of Commodore 64 fame) and the Amiga. A company once outselling everyone by a large margin (a fact most forget in the Apple II dominated history). They bring out the Amiga as the next chapter in the company, and it proves to be light years ahead of anything the competition has, for cheaper. Hampered by horrible marketing and a management team completely out of touch with the changing marketplace, the Amiga and Commodore both eventually fail even though it's product is highly competitive and engineered quite well.

    Your not arguing but nitpicking. The underlying point of my comment was not that BB was "light years ahead", that was used to describe Amiga. The underlying argument is the overall product is a solid competitor (BB10 in BlackBerry's case, the Amiga in Commodore's), but through a series of terrible moves by management and wandering, aimless marketing that fails to understand the market it's trying to recapture leads to the decline and eventual failure. In both cases, the company made a lot of money and were early leaders in their industry, but more through luck of timing and engineering than anything else. This fact is painfully evident when the market shifted and the company was unable to shift fast enough with it, nor able to market itself back into the market once it's technically caught up.
